An advertising boycott of social media platform X is gathering pace amid an antisemitism storm on the site formerly known as Twitter.
Apple, Disney, Comcast and Warner Brothers Discovery have all halted advertising on X, US media report, following hot on the heels of IBM.
The European Commission, TV network Paramount and movie studio Lionsgate have also pulled ad dollars from X.
It comes after X owner Elon Musk amplified an antisemitic trope.

A girl was allegedly raped in the metaverse. Is this the beginning of a dark new future?​


British police are investigating the sexual assault of the girl, identified only as being under the age of 16, in what is said to be the first investigation of its kind in the UK. The girl was reportedly wearing a virtual reality headset and playing an immersive game in the metaverse when her avatar was attacked.

AI is really just a load of linear algebra, calculus and statistics. Why it is becoming so influential is a result of advances in compute power. Allowing techniques like deep learning neural networks and reinforcement learning to be deployed on huge data at speed/ scale to drive decision making.

AI does not think, it is simply optimising mathematical functions to make best predictions. These predictions are then turned into decisions.

So the point is this, AI is only as good as the data and the humans building the software.

What I do see though is lots of jobs eventually being replaced. Lower skilled jobs which can be automated are prime for this, especially as robots become more advanced. Lots of skilled jobs like in my field (software engineering) will also go as large language models are already showing promise in replacing software engineering tasks that humans do.

Can it be controlled? Yes. But it requires significant regulation.
